كيف تحمي ملف wp-config.php من الوصول الخارجي موضوع مهم لأي موقع ووردبريس يعتمد على الاستقرار والثقة. حماية ملف wp-config.php من الوصول الخارجي لأنه يحتوي إعدادات قاعدة البيانات ومفاتيح الأمان الخاصة بالموقع. هذا المقال يقدم طريقة تشخيص وحل عملية، بدون وعود عامة أو خطوات قد تعرض الموقع للخطر.
المقال مناسب لـ مدير موقع ووردبريس يريد تقليل مخاطر كشف بيانات الاتصال أو تعديل الإعدادات الحساسة.، خصوصاً قبل تنفيذ تغييرات على الملفات أو قاعدة البيانات أو إعدادات الأمان.
متى تعرف أن هناك مشكلة؟
لا تبدأ الإصلاح من أول حل تجده في الإنترنت. ابدأ بتحديد العلامات الموجودة فعلاً في موقعك، لأن نفس العَرَض قد يكون له أكثر من سبب.
- ظهور محاولات وصول مباشرة إلى ملف wp-config.php في سجلات الخادم.
- وجود إضافات أو صلاحيات ملفات تسمح بقراءة ملفات الجذر.
- تخزين نسخة احتياطية من الملف باسم واضح داخل public_html.
- صلاحيات ملف واسعة مثل 777 أو 666.
خطوات التشخيص الآمن
قبل تعديل أي ملف أو إضافة، خذ نسخة احتياطية حديثة من الملفات وقاعدة البيانات. إذا كان الموقع متجرًا أو يستقبل طلبات، نفذ الفحص في وقت هادئ أو على نسخة staging عند توفرها.
- افحص صلاحيات الملف من مدير الملفات أو SSH.
- تأكد أن الملف غير قابل للتحميل عبر المتصفح.
- راجع ملفات النسخ الاحتياطية القديمة داخل مجلد الموقع.
- افحص ملف .htaccess أو قواعد Nginx المسؤولة عن منع الوصول.
الحلول العملية
بعد تحديد السبب الأقرب، طبّق الحلول تدريجياً وتحقق من النتيجة بعد كل خطوة. تغيير أكثر من عامل في نفس الوقت يجعل معرفة السبب الحقيقي أصعب.
- اضبط صلاحيات wp-config.php على أقل مستوى يعمل مع الاستضافة، وغالباً 400 أو 440 أو 600 حسب البيئة.
- امنع الوصول المباشر للملف من خلال قواعد الخادم.
- احذف أي نسخ قديمة مثل wp-config.php.bak أو wp-config-old.php.
- غيّر مفاتيح الأمان وبيانات قاعدة البيانات إذا كان هناك احتمال لتسريب الملف.
أخطاء شائعة يجب تجنبها
- تنفيذ تعديل مباشر على ملفات الموقع بدون نسخة احتياطية.
- استخدام إضافة جديدة لعلاج المشكلة قبل فهم سببها.
- تطبيق كود من مصدر غير موثوق داخل functions.php أو wp-config.php.
- إهمال سجلات الأخطاء بعد انتهاء الإصلاح.
كيف تتأكد أن المشكلة انتهت؟
اختبر الصفحة أو الوظيفة المتأثرة من متصفح جديد، ثم راجع السجلات مرة أخرى. إذا كانت المشكلة أمنية، راقب الموقع لعدة أيام ولا تكتفِ بأن الرسالة اختفت مرة واحدة.
مقالات ذات صلة
- كيفية حماية مواقع الووردبريس من الاختراق
- طرق إزالة البرمجيات الضارة من ووردبريس
- افضل شركة دعم فني لمواقع الووردبريس
متى تطلب دعم متخصص؟
إذا كانت المشكلة تؤثر على تسجيل الدخول، الدفع، قاعدة البيانات، أو ملفات الأمان، فالأفضل مراجعتها مع مختص قبل التجربة العشوائية. بعض الأخطاء الصغيرة قد تسبب توقف الموقع أو فقدان بيانات.
يمكن لفريق دعم متخصص فحص السبب، تنفيذ الإصلاح المناسب، وتوثيق ما تم تغييره حتى يبقى الموقع قابلاً للمراجعة والتطوير لاحقاً.